Francis Ngannou Becomes Free Agent Following PFL Partnership
In a significant development in the MMA landscape, former UFC Heavyweight Champion Francis Ngannou is now a free agent after concluding his partnership with the Professional Fighters League (PFL). This announcement comes at a pivotal time for Ngannou, who is eager to determine his next career move in the world of mixed martial arts.

Fighter and Official Context
Ngannou’s journey has been closely watched by UFC fans worldwide. After leaving the UFC in early 2023 due to contractual disagreements, his partnership with PFL was anticipated to provide him opportunities outside of the UFC. However, the conclusion of that partnership has resulted in Ngannou being available for any organization willing to negotiate.
The former champion has consistently expressed ambitions to fight the top contenders in the sport, emphasizing his desire for challenging bouts that can elevate his legacy.
